The timestamp must be in ISO 8601 format.") + .addValidator(StandardValidators.ISO8601_INSTANT_VALIDATOR) + .dependsOn(INITIAL_STREAM_POSITION, InitialPosition.AT_TIMESTAMP) + .required(true) + .build(); + + static final PropertyDescriptor MAX_BYTES_TO_BUFFER = new PropertyDescriptor.Builder() + .name("Max Bytes to Buffer") + .description(""" + The maximum size of Kinesis Records that can be buffered in memory before being processed by NiFi. + If the buffer size exceeds the limit, the KCL will stop consuming new records until free space is available. + + Using a larger value may improve throughput, but will do so at the expense of using additional heap. + Using a smaller value may back off the Kinesis Client Library (KCL) from consuming records if the buffer is full, which may result in lower throughput. + """) + .required(true) + .addValidator(StandardValidators.DATA_SIZE_VALIDATOR) + .defaultValue("100 MB") + .build(); + + static final PropertyDescriptor CHECKPOINT_INTERVAL = new PropertyDescriptor.Builder() + .name("Checkpoint Interval") + .description(""" + Interval between checkpointing consumed Kinesis records. To checkpoint records on each NiFi session commit, set this value to 0 seconds. + + Checkpointing too frequently may result in performance degradation and higher DynamoDB costs. + Checkpointing too rarely may result in duplicated records whenever a Shard lease is lost or NiFi server restarts. Review Comment: Not really. Even when records are checkpointed on each NiFi commit, it's possible NiFi shuts down after committing the session, but right before performing the checkpoint. In that case we will reprocess the same records on retry. As for other streaming processors, downstream flow should still handle duplicates properly. Lowering the checkpoint interval makes sense when downstream processing is very expensive or duplicate detection is limited in time, so we want to decrease the number of duplicates as much as possible. -- This is an automated message from the Apache Git Service.
